Abstract
A wellhead assembly uses a plurality of pins to secure a casing head to a mandrel during installation. The mandrel is installed onto a casing string with the casing head is positioned on the mandrel so as to align a plurality of through-holes with a groove encircling the mandrel. The plurality of pins are inserted through the through-holes and into the groove of the mandrel, locking the casing head onto the mandrel so drilling can occur. Installation and tear down are faster and less labor intensive.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A wellhead assembly, comprising:
a casing head coupled to a casing string; a mandrel inserted into the casing head; and a plurality of load-bearing pins configured to secure the casing head onto the mandrel.
2 . The wellhead assembly of claim 1 , wherein the casing head and the mandrel create a shear force on each of the plurality of load-bearing pins.
3 . The wellhead assembly of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of load-bearing pins are inserted at a downward angle.
4 . The wellhead assembly of claim 1 , wherein:
a first load-bearing pin is inserted perpendicular to a fluid flow; and a second load-bearing pin is inserted at a downward angle.
5 . The wellhead assembly of claim 1 , wherein each of the load-bearing pins includes a notch to orient the load-bearing pins.
6 . The wellhead assembly of claim 1 , wherein:
the casing head includes a plurality of through holes, the mandrel includes a groove that aligns with the plurality of through holes, and each of the load-bearing pins is inserted through a through hole into the groove.
